Mediview wins prestigious Australian Design Award for 2003

Following critical acclaim for the revolutionary MediView frames for Keeler loupes created by Australian optical frame designer, Martin Hogan, the product has now won an Australian Design Award. MediView, according to Mr Hogan, is the most comfortable loupe frame available in Australia or the world.


"Put simply, I took a pair of Keeler loupes and designed a frame around them," said Mr Hogan, "rather than adapting a spectacle frame to carry loupes. The secret is in weight distribution. What I have achieved with the MediView has moved the weight away from the bridge and distributed it to other points of contact not available on standard frames."

Using patented rare earth magnet technology, the MediView has many different functions. Most important to the dental community being magnification and illumination. Loupes and lights can be used in conjunction or individually. The use of the magnet technology makes it very easy to add and change between these optical appliances.
